Job Description Job Description JOB TITLE: Inventory Control
Specialist DEPARTMENT: Materials REPORTS TO: Materials Manager
LOCATION: Ypsilanti, MI - YIP POSITION DESCRIPTION: Monitor open
line station stockroom and aircraft fly-away-kit (FAK) requirements
as determined by the inventory database. Coordinate with the
repairs and purchasing departments, along with various stockrooms
to ensure required inventory levels are maintained. Review daily
AOG purchases and parts usage to evaluate whether current inventory
levels need to be adjusted. Attend meetings with Materials
Management to evaluate and discuss possible new inventory setup in
domestic and international airports. Collect, review and file
monthly Station Shelf-Life Reports. This includes Kalitta Air
staffed and contract staffed stations. Review current expired items
and final disposition of items. Review parts installations and
removals to ensure inventory database accuracy. Draft reports
and/or Excel spreadsheets relevant to inventory usage, cost, and
history. Review any inventory discrepancies and perform corrections
in the inventory database supported by detailed research (FAA
certificates, data plate pictures, etc). Collaborate with
Engineering to ensure accurate inventory identification and
interchangeability. Generate daily cycle counts to audit physical
stockroom inventory, investigating inventory inaccuracies and
reconciling discrepancies. Problem solving to ensure inventory is
available and accurate, minimizing waste and maximizing efficiency.
Perform other duties as directed by the Inventory Control
Supervisor. E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E: High school graduate; some
